ATP is evaluated by measuring the light generated via its reaction with the naturally happening enzyme firefly luciferase using a luminometer. The amount of light generated is straight symmetrical for organic power present in the sample. To be efficient, the dilution of the original example have to be set up so that generally in between 30 and also 300 colonies of the target germs are grown - Bacteria Testing. Fewer than 30 nests makes the analysis statistically unbalanced whilst greater than 300 nests typically leads to overlapping nests and also inaccuracy in the matter


This approach is widely made use of for the evaluation of the effectiveness of water treatment by the inactivation of representative microbial pollutants such as E. coli adhering to ASTM D5465. The laboratory treatment entails making serial dilutions of the example (1:10, 1:100, 1:1000, and so on) in clean and sterile water and also growing these on nutrient agar in a recipe that is secured and incubated.

The unit of dimension is cfu/ml (or colony forming devices per millilitre) as well as relates to the initial sample. Calculation of this is a several of the counted number of swarms multiplied by the dilution utilized. [] When samples show raised levels of indicator microorganisms, additional evaluation is usually undertaken to seek particular pathogenic bacteria (Bacteria Testing).


Fecal coliform is a type of coliform microorganisms that originates from the intestinal tracts of animals. As you might suspect, faulty sewer systems or pet waste contamination are typically the resource of this bacteria. The good news is, they have a fairly brief lifespan, However if fecal coliform repetitively turns up in a water system with time, it indicates a systemic issue, such as a dripping septic system or faulty sewer system nearby.

Health and wellness authorities highly advise annual coliform bacteria evaluating for personal water wells as contamination can take place with no change in taste or odor to the water. There are lots of means that well water can become contaminated by coliform bacteria, however it is most vital to examination: Once a year for all private domestic water wells After a brand-new well has been constructed After recent work has been done on the well If you presume or see any kind of indication that contamination has occurred, such as if the well was covered with flood water.


Total coliforms are discovered naturally in the atmosphere as well as are discovered in the soil, in water that has been influenced by surface water, and in human or animal waste. Fecal coliforms are the team of the complete coliforms that are thought about to be present particularly in the gut and feces of warm-blooded pets and are taken into consideration a more exact sign of pet or human waste than the total coliforms. Escherichia coli (E. coli) is the significant species in the fecal coliform group and also is thought about to be the finest indicator of fecal air pollution article source as well as the possible presence of pathogens.
